Recommended Fuel (LTG
2.0L Turbo Engine)
Use the recommended fuel for
proper vehicle maintenance.
Use unleaded petrol with a posted
octane rating of 95 RON or higher
and with ethanol up to 10% by
volume. Unleaded petrol rated at 91
RON can be used, but acceleration
and fuel economy will be reduced,
and an audible knocking noise may
be heard. If this occurs, use petrol
rated at 95 RON as soon as
possible, otherwise the engine could
be damaged. If heavy knocking is
heard when using unleaded petrol
rated at 95 RON, the engine needs
service.
Prohibited Fuels
Caution
Do not use fuels with any of the
following conditions; doing so
may damage the vehicle and void
its warranty:
.
Fuel with any amount of
methanol, methylal,
ferrocene, and aniline.
These fuels can corrode
metal fuel system parts or
damage plastic and rubber
parts.
.
Fuel containing metals such
as methylcyclopentadienyl
manganese tricarbonyl
(MMT), which can damage
the emissions control
system and spark plugs.
.
Fuel with a posted octane
rating of less than the
recommended fuel. Using
this fuel will lower fuel
economy and performance,
and may decrease the life of
the emissions catalyst.
Fuel Additives
TOP TIER Detergent Gasoline is
highly recommended for use with
your vehicle. If your country does
not have TOP TIER Detergent
Gasoline, add ACDelco Fuel
System Treatment Plus-Gasoline to
the vehicle
’
s gasoline fuel tank at
every oil change or 15 000 km
(9,000 mi), whichever occurs first.
TOP TIER Detergent Gasoline and
ACDelco Fuel System Treatment
Plus-Gasoline will help keep your
vehicle
’
s engine fuel deposit free
and performing optimally. If you are
unable to obtain ACDelco Fuel
System Treatment Plus - Gasoline,
consult your dealer for the GM
approved additive available in your
country.
